#65ca61 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#65ca61 is composed of 39.6% red, 79.2%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 52%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 117.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#65ca61 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ffc2 with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#65ca61 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#65ca61 has RGB values of R:101, G:202,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 6670945.

Shades and Tints of #65ca61
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f4 is the lightest one.
